YouTube couple's donkey sanctuary plans approved Image source, Getty ImagesImage caption, Zoella and Alfie Deyes rose to fame by making videos on YouTubeByNathan BevanSouth East Published40 minutes agoA famous YouTube couple have been allowed to build a donkey sanctuary behind their West Sussex home.Earlier this year, Zoella - real name Zoe Sugg - and her fiancé Alfie Deyes applied for permission to develop a five-acre field they had bought next to their property near Hassocks.They were warned by Mid Sussex District Council (MSDC) that there could be potential Roman, Anglo-Saxon or even prehistoric remains buried there.MSDC approved their application at a planning meeting on Friday, having recommended that work cannot begin until archaeologists conduct an investigation.
